ScaleFactor makes online financial software that enables small and medium-sized businesses to automate back-office tasks including bookkeeping and payroll. Business customers pay a flat fee to access the digital tools and services with packages starting at around $6,000 and reaching as high as about $30,000 a year. While ScaleFactor has its roots in accounting and financial management software, its expanding its services, which is where most of the proceeds from the fundraising will go.

Trained at KPMG, Rathmann was frustrated by the https://www.bookstime.com/blog/how-to-do-bookkeeping-for-cleaning-businesses small business constraints he faced when it came to managing accounting and financing. Obsessing about how to meld the two became his pastime, leading him to form the company in 2014. Six years later ScaleFactor has more than 1,000 customers and big names in tech investing as backers.
